[RAMEN9610-11757] irq/work: Improve the flag definitions
authorBartosz Golaszewski <brgl@bgdev.pl>
Fri, 5 Jan 2018 04:19:56 +0000 (05:19 +0100)
committerhskang <hs1218.kang@samsung.com>
Fri, 1 Feb 2019 07:18:56 +0000 (16:18 +0900)
IRQ_WORK_FLAGS is defined simply to 3UL. This is confusing as it
says nothing about its purpose. Define IRQ_WORK_FLAGS as a bitwise
OR of IRQ_WORK_PENDING and IRQ_WORK_BUSY and change its name to
IRQ_WORK_CLAIMED.

While we're at it: use the BIT() macro for all flags.
